Tianjin Film Studio has recruited comedic star Fan Wei (If You Are The One) and Yan Ni (A Simple Noodle Story) to head the dubbing cast of its 3D kung fu animated film Legend Of A Rabbit.

The company has also sold to Sahamongkol for Thailand and confirmed China Film Group as local distributor in the mainland.

“We’re very excited because Sahamongkol is such a great distributor, one of our best,” says Tong.

“China Film Group is planning a targeted wide release and they have given us very good projections. We’re looking at a day-and-date release in Korea and other Asian territories,” he added.

Directed by Sun Li Jun, the $12m film created by a team of 500 animators is about a humble farmhouse Rabbit who takes on Beijing’s baddest Panda in order to keep a promise to a dying kung fu master and save China’s Kung Fu Academy.

The film is in post-production now, with plans for a summer release.

The dark horse out of the gate at the European Film Market last month, Legend Of The Rabbit quickly sold to Noori for Korea, Luxor Film for Russia/CIS, Ram Indo for Singapore, Malaysia and Indonesia, Horizon International for Turkey and AB Groupe for France.
